How does a Pegasus Whirlpool work?

1
10

It varies slightly from system to system, but the basic principle is that water is forced through venturi in the side of the bath by a powerful pump. This action causes air to be mixed with the water creating turbulence in the bath which is what produces the massage efffect. The turbulence can be varied by means of either an air control or turbo allowing for a range of massages from gentle to vigorous.
